Federal government has started the disbursement of N20, 000 to poor indigenes in the FCT, according to Sadia Umar-Farouk, minister, humanitarian affairs, disaster management and social development.

FG Begins Handing N20, 000 to Poor Households in Abuja

Umar-Farouk, said that the transfer of the funds will last for four months. It started with the transfer of N20,000 to poor households in the Kwali area council of the Federal Capital Territory (FCT) Abuja.

The minister said that cash transfer is part of President Muhammadu Buhari's plan to help vulnerable Nigerians to cope with the lockdown order over coronavirus.

she said that “We have directed immediate cash transfer to the poorest and most vulnerable households in the country.

“Because of this COVID-19, the vulnerable groups have to expand, because we are aware that there are people who live on daily wage..."
